What is being bought

Published requirement description

Cambridge City Council completed phase one of a whole system review of homelessness, with phase two being direct awarded to complete a new homelessness strategy, action plan and works required under the Supported Housing (Regulatory Oversight) Act 2023 which is a review and strategy for Supported Accommodation, under a new contract.

With LGR on the horizon all 6 LA's with this responsibility in Cambridgeshire and Peterborough want to bring this work together and for PPL to complete this for the whole area to deliver economies of scale and more importantly allow for LGR ready strategy/ies to be produced by the deadline of 31/03/2027.This will mean Cambridge City Council's procurement value may go over the PA23 value.

Review and risk notes
Risks
RISK CONSIDERATIONS LEGAL CHALLENGE BY ANOTHER SUPPLIER - this risk was very low as only recent procurement and simply increasing the value to include other LA's in LGR geography. RISK OF NOT ACHIEVEING VALUE FOR MONEY OR BEST VALUE FOR THE COUNCIL - Very low - This will deliver economies of scale across the LA's more…in Cambridgeshire and Peterborough and save money for all of us involved. RISK THAT SUPPLIER SELECTED IS NOT THE BEST SUPPLIER - Low as scored highest in successful tender last year.
